Alert: zero-downtime schema migration checks failed on the Pellworth database cluster. This fires when a migration submitted through Driftgate would lock a table longer than the five-second threshold, risking user-facing downtime. As a new contractor, do not retry the migration manually; instead, split it into an expand-contract sequence and resubmit. The on-call from the Harlow platform team can approve exceptions. Step-by-step remediation guidance and the expand-contract playbook are on the internal page here.

runbook for tagug-hafog: https://jira.lumiclabs.internal/projects/pages/pages/9773c0d8

Subject: RBAC cut-over on Lorewell wiki — complete

Hi on-call,

The role-based access cut-over finished at 02:40 with no rollback needed. Legacy group mappings are disabled but retained for fourteen days in case we need to compare. Editors lost bulk-delete by design; if anyone pages you about it, point them to the new curator role. Audit logging is now mandatory on permission changes. For reference during your shift, the live configuration now in effect is below.

config for kadug-yahop:
quenwyn:
  pin: 2459
  metrics_host: metrics.quenwyn.lumicsys.internal
  tenant: julax
  seal: seal_0d5ead96

### Action item: tame the tile cache

From the Maplight outage: our tile-render cache stampeded when the basemap style changed, and every worker re-rendered the same tiles. We're adding request coalescing plus saner TTLs. Owner: rendering pod, due next sprint. Flagging for the sync — the proposed constants we want eyes on are:

limits module of kagug-tahop:
RATE_LIMITS = {
    "holath": 1,
    "druael": 10,
}